What to do if office plants turn yellow

reason

Normal metabolism

This situation is normal. The new leaves are very healthy. Only occasionally some yellow leaves will appear at the bottom. Just pick them off and throw them away. There is no impact.

In addition, if you have been raising plants for a long time and the metabolism of nutrients is insufficient, the leaves will turn yellow. Just repot them or add fertilizer in time!

Poor ventilation

The office is a place where the air gets cold when people leave. After get off work in the evening, the doors and windows are closed and the ventilation is improper. Especially in summer and winter, the air conditioner and heater are on, and the indoor ventilation is poor. Perhaps you don’t notice anything in the comfortable environment, but after summer is over and the indoor temperature returns to its natural temperature, the yellowing of green plants will become more serious.

Irregular excessive watering

Placing plants in the office, watering becomes a big problem. Unless there is a designated person to take care of it, it is easy for the flower pots to become flooded due to watering by everyone. Plants hate to be watered in this way. The ventilation and lighting environment in the office is worse than that outdoors. The moisture in the soil cannot evaporate for a long time, and various situations such as water accumulation, root rot, and yellowing will occur.

Maintenance methods

Water moderately

Most offices have poor ventilation, and the water evaporation in the flower pots is small. For aesthetic reasons, the pots used in offices are often made of porcelain pots. Many plants die halfway through their growth after a year and are thrown away. Since the flowerpot cannot be changed, let’s change the way of watering it! Minimize the amount of watering, assign someone to be responsible for maintenance, and avoid heavy watering.

Avoid facing the air conditioner towards green plants

Choose a suitable location for the green plants in the office. There should be a certain amount of sunlight and appropriate air humidity. If necessary, you can spray water on the ground and leaves of green plants where they are placed to try to meet the plants' requirements for humidity. In addition, the most important point is to place the green plants as far away from the air outlet of the air conditioner as possible.

Adequate lighting

The most important thing for plants in the office to grow well is whether there is enough light. Plants that like light should be placed in places with sufficient light as much as possible. If the lighting in the office really does not meet the requirements, then you can only suffer the consequences and adjust the placement of the plants frequently to at least allow the plants to enjoy sufficient sunlight for a period of time during the day.

Avoid human contact

Some green leafy plants can only be viewed from a distance and should not be touched. Frequent touching of the leaves will cause the leaves and leaf buds to be damaged. It not only affects the normal growth of the plant, but also affects its appearance.
